While the gastrointestinal effects (nausea, diarrhea, vomiting) are similar to other GLP-1 medications like Wegovy and Mounjaro, retatrutide has one unique finding: dysesthesia (abnormal touch sensations) in 20.9% of patients at the 12mg dose in TRIUMPH-4, and 12.5% at 12mg in the larger TRIUMPH-1 trial
